For a time, it looked like Bo Jackson could do anything. As big a star on the gridiron as he was in the outfield, Jackson became a household name, even fronting his own line of Nike products. As could be expected, being a two-sport star had its consequences, and a hip injury suffered in the 1990 NFL Playoffs diminished his once boundless talents. After hip replacement surgery, Jackson was picked up by the Chicago White Sox and this offered road jersey was worn by Jackson during the 1991 season. After an arduous rehab, Jackson finally suited up for the White Sox in late 1991, playing in 23 games. In those 23 games, Jackson hit 3 home runs and had 14 RBI.

This Rawlings size 48 gray button-down White Sox jersey has “Chicago” in cursive script and Jackson’s number “8” sewn on the front in black and white tackle twill. The Rawlings manufacturer’s tag, along with a “SET 2 1991” flag, along with a gray patch with “T” is sewn on the front left tail. The back of the jersey has “JACKSON” and “8” sewn on directly to the jersey in black and white tackle twill. The right sleeve features a stitched “1991 Comiskey Park Inaugural Year” patch, while the left sleeve boasts a White Sox black diamond with white sock logo patch. “Rawlings” is embroidered in black beneath the Comiskey Park patch the sleeve ends are capped with black and white stripes. Jackson has signed his name in black marker on the front of the jersey, above the “ago” and inscribed “8#”. As expected with his limited playing time in 1991, this jersey displays light use. This comes with a LOA from noted baseball game used jersey expert William Henderson for the game use, plus a LOA from Beckett Authentication for the signature.
